C9300L-48UXG-2Q-E=: How Does Cisco’s Switch Unify High-Speed Data and IoT Workloads?



Core Architecture and Port Configuration

The ​​Cisco Catalyst C9300L-48UXG-2Q-E=​​ is a hybrid Layer 3 switch engineered for converged data and IoT environments. It combines ​​48x multigigabit Ethernet ports​​ (supporting 100M/1G/2.5G/5G/10G speeds) with ​​2x 40G QSFP+ uplinks​​, powered by a ​​1100W AC PSU​​. The “E=” suffix indicates an ​​Essentials Permanent License​​, granting perpetual access to base Layer 3 features and Cisco DNA Essentials.


Critical Differentiators vs. Catalyst 9300L Series

  • ​Multigigabit Flexibility​​: Unlike fixed 1G models (e.g., C9300L-48T-4X-A), the ​​UXG ports auto-sense speed​​, accommodating legacy IoT sensors (100M) and modern Wi-Fi 6E APs (2.5G/5G) simultaneously.
  • ​High-Density Uplinks​​: The ​​dual 40G QSFP+ ports​​ support breakout cables for 4x 10G connections, ideal for spine-leaf topologies or NAS/SAN aggregation.
  • ​IoT Readiness​​: Native support for ​​Cisco Cyber Vision​​ enables device fingerprinting and behavioral analysis for unmanaged IoT endpoints.

Addressing Deployment Complexities

​Q: Can this switch handle both PoE and non-PoE devices efficiently?​
Yes. The ​​1100W PSU​​ allows optional ​​PoE+ modules​​ (e.g., C9300-NM-8P) to be added, supporting up to 8x 30W PoE+ ports alongside native multigigabit capabilities.


​Q: Is the Essentials License sufficient for SD-Access deployments?​
No. While the ​​E= license​​ covers basic automation, full SD-Access requires ​​DNA Advantage​​—factor this into TCO calculations for software-defined networks.


Optimal Implementation Scenarios

  • ​Smart hospitals​​: Securely segments MRI machines, patient monitors, and guest Wi-Fi via VXLAN while handling PACS imaging data via 40G uplinks.
  • ​Industrial IoT hubs​​: Powers 5G CPEs with multigigabit ports and aggregates PLC/SCADA traffic with deterministic QoS policies.
  • ​Hybrid campuses​​: Unifies 10G desktop workstations, 2.5G APs, and 1G VoIP phones on a single switch with auto-negotiation.
